TOM WESSELMANN (1931-2004)

Drawing for Embossed Nude

signed with the artist's initial, inscribed and dated 'W. ca 68 smaller stars shorter flowers' (lower right)

graphite on paper

8 3/4 x 9 5/8 in. (22.2 x 24.4 cm.)

Executed circa 1968.





Provenance

Maxwell Davidson Gallery, New York

Private collection

Anon. sale; Cornette de Saint Cyr, Paris, 13 April 2010, lot 46

Private collection

Anon. sale; Sotheby's, New York, 12 November 2015, lot 232

Acquired at the above sale by the present owner



Literature

D. Cohen, "The Joy of Coyness," The New York Sun, 12 July 2007, p. 22.



Exhibited

New York, Mireille Mosler, Ltd., Tease, June-July 2007.



Post lot text

Please note that this work will be included in the Tom Wesselmann Digital Corpus published by the Wildenstein Plattner Institute, and will be included in their forthcoming Tom Wesselmann Digital Catalogue Raisonné.
